Lambda Oxygen Sensor
KS60002
Konstar Electric Industrial Co., Ltd
An oxygen sensor, also known as a lambda sensor, continually detects the oxygen content in the exhaust gases of an engine. The oxygen sensor output signal informs the vehicle's ECU (Electronic Control Unit) whether the AFR (Air-Fuel Ratio) is lean or rich. Based on this, the ECU adjusts the amount of fuel injected into the engine to achieve an optimal AFR.

Automated Calibration
ORION
ORION automates the process of characterization and calibration of engines. It facilitates the calibration process by taking control of both the ECU calibration system and the test cell control system to run experiments as part of an automated calibration process. With connectivity to IAV’s EasyDOE, Mathworks’ MBC Toolbox and other DOE tools, ORION provides an extremely powerful environment for mapping an engine and generating the Engine Management System calibration tables. The modular design means the product can be configured to a users’ specific requirements and work practices, rather than having to adhere to rigid methodologies dictated by prescriptive software.

PXI-2514, 7-Channel, 40 A PXI Signal Insertion Switch Module
778572-14
7-Channel, 40 A PXI Signal Insertion Switch Module—The PXI‑2514 fault insertion unit (FIU) is designed for hardware‑in‑the‑loop (HIL) applications and electronic reliability tests. Each module has a set of feedthrough channels that you can open or short to one or more fault buses. You can use this architecture to simulate open or interrupted connections as well as shorts between pins, shorts to battery voltages, and shorts to ground on a per-channel basis. When controlled with the LabVIEW Real-Time Module, the PXI‑2514 is ideal for validating the integrity of control systems including engine control units (ECUs) and full authority digital engine controls

ECU Calibration
Designing an Electronic Control Unit (ECU) is only the beginning. The features in ECUs, such as Powertrain Control Units, are quickly becoming more complex and offering more features. Thousands of variables are now provided for the engineer to modify during the in-vehicle calibration phase, and fine tuning them is as complicated as it is critical. Calibration tools significantly impact the efficiency and effectiveness of the ECU development process. These tools are typically comprised of PC-based software to perform the adjustment of the variables and an ECU hardware interface to provide the connection of the software to the controller. Teams must be able to measure and time-align relationships of inputs and outputs and make real-time modifications.

J1939 Simulator
DFLSJ1939BV1
The DFLSJ1939BV1 simulator is designed to simulate the truck or car''s ECU using J1939 protocol. It uses the DFL-SJ1939 IC with compact size. You can use free configuration software to customize the source address and 8 bytes of device name, and provide 2 extra customized PGNs. The configration software is free. You can download right now. New version 2.00 allows you to configure VIN#, and you can select J1939 DTC frame format from version1 to Version4. Furthermore, you can use our free PCTOOL software to change PGN value in real time.
